About

Evan J Zasowski is a scholar working on Infectious Diseases, Clinical Biochemistry and Epidemiology. According to data from OpenAlex, Evan J Zasowski has authored 49 papers receiving a total of 1.6k indexed citations (citations by other indexed papers that have themselves been cited), including 34 papers in Infectious Diseases, 24 papers in Clinical Biochemistry and 16 papers in Epidemiology. Recurrent topics in Evan J Zasowski's work include Antimicrobial Resistance in Staphylococcus (28 papers), Bacterial Identification and Susceptibility Testing (24 papers) and Streptococcal Infections and Treatments (15 papers). Evan J Zasowski is often cited by papers focused on Antimicrobial Resistance in Staphylococcus (28 papers), Bacterial Identification and Susceptibility Testing (24 papers) and Streptococcal Infections and Treatments (15 papers). Evan J Zasowski collaborates with scholars based in United States, Italy and United Kingdom. Evan J Zasowski's co-authors include Michael J. Rybak, Abdalhamid M Lagnf, Susan L. Davis, Trang D Trinh, Kimberly C. Claeys, Ryan P. Mynatt, Jeffrey M. Rybak, Jason M. Pogue, Natalie A. Finch and Kyle P. Murray and has published in prestigious journals such as Nature Communications, Clinical Infectious Diseases and CHEST Journal.
